About This Lesson
Perfect for K-5 children, this activity invites kids to think of the five things they'd most like to do during summer break. They could choose fishing, swimming, visiting family, or learning to ride a bike - it's entirely up to them.
Once your children have decided on their summer bucket list activities, have them write each one down in the space provided. Then, encourage kids to color their sheets in bright, summery colors. Finally, let your class take their bucket lists home on the last day of school, so they can cross each activity off as they do it!
Suitable for stations, centers, and brain break activities, this printable Summer Bucket List activity is an excellent way of encouraging children to plan ahead and practice core ELA skills, e.g., spelling, handwriting, and sentence formation.
